There are many sources and materials which Joe Smith liberally plagarized from in order to come up with the Book of Mormon. One such work was the Spalding Manuscript. This was a work written by Christian preacher Solomon Spalding during the early years of the 19th Century. Amazingly, the theme and premise of this book is almost identical to that of the Book of Mormon. It must also be coincidental that Sidney Rigdon had such close ties to this and other works of Reverend Spalding. Click here to read the Spalding Manuscript.
Another book which was blatantly plagarized by Joe Smith to come up with the Book of Mormon was Ethan Smith's 'View of the Hebrews'. This book was published less than ten years before the Book of Mormon, in the same part of the country as Joe and family lived. Plus, Oliver Cowdery once went to Ethan Smith's church. The LDS cult is based largely upon the "First Vision" which Joe Smith had. During this visit, much of the groundwork was laid for Joe to form his own church. Unfortunately, over the years, this vision changed. Either Joe was visited by Jesus, Jesus and God, Angels, or an angel. Likewise, his age, and the reason he went out and had this vision changed over the years as well. The beginning of the end came for charlatan Joe Smith with the printing of the 'Nauvoo Expositor'. This paper, written by those in Nauvoo who were fed up with the disgusting, immoral and illegal activities of Joe Smith and company, was written to show the world what was really going on in the world of mormonism. It was only printed once, as Joe and company destroyed the presses. This led to Joe's eventual arrest and death in a blazing gunfight. Click here to read the Nauvoo Expositor.

In 1877, a monumental blockbuster was written, exposing many of the myths of mormonism, and the absolute evil that was polygamy. This is the book 'Wife number 19', and was written by Ann Eliza Young - a woman who had the courage to escape from Mormonism and Brigham Young, to divorce Young, and write about it.
